At their boarding school in Xuzhou, China, Xie Xu and Zhang Chi shared more than lessons. Zhang needed help moving around the campus, and Xie carried him between the places their school day required them to be.

By the time their friendship drew attention in 2015, the routine had continued for three years. It included classrooms and the canteen, along with help with everyday tasks. Both students remained among the strongest performers in their class, according to contemporary reporting.

The reporting appeared before their next educational steps were settled. Xie had applied to Nanjing Polytechnic Institute, while Zhang was preparing for the college entrance examination. Their plans pointed in different directions, after three years in which Xie's daily help had allowed them to keep attending lessons together.
